THE COURSE

 

It is a varied and interesting route which includes a mix of town and country.  There is one hill close to the start and a short gradual climb at 8k .  The course has been assessed for safety and the Police have been consulted.  We are hoping they will have staff available on the day to assist.  The race time of 9.45 am is to ensure that all runners are clear of Somerfield supermarket before 10am, when they open.  The course will be well marshalled. 

 

A map of the course can be seen by clicking here.

 

The start line is adjacent to Hannakins Farm Community Centre where the Race Headquarters are sited.

 

Hazard Warning:  The Council have installed wooden bollards on the verge at knee-height at the corner of Rosebay and Queens Park Avenue (1k into the course).  We will mark these clearly but please be aware of these potential trip hazards.

RACE CHARITY – HAMELIN HOUSE

Billericay Striders are raising funds for Hamelin House in Billericay.   Hamelin House provides respite facilities for children with learning disabilities or who have severe sensory and physical impairments.  It is hoped that race participants will increase their entry fee by an optional £1 so that this worthwhile cause can continue to give the parents and children affected the support which they urgently need.  Read more about their good work http://www.hamelintrust.org.uk.
